Introduction to Materials Science: Structure of Materials

Description

This lecture introduces the science of materials, focusing on the structure of materials. It covers atomic bonds, states of matter, crystalline structures, and indexing of crystal planes and directions. The lecture explains the different states of matter, such as solid, liquid, and gas, and how materials can exist in multiple states based on temperature and pressure. It also delves into the concepts of amorphous and crystalline solids, the arrangement of atoms in crystals, and the classification of crystals based on symmetry. The session concludes with a preview of upcoming topics on crystallography and ceramic structures.
